Vol. 4, Issue 1, January 2015 A Survey on Patch Antenna Recently, those bandwidth enhancement systems pointed out above were engaged to the short-circuited patch antennas to comprehend a wide impedance bandwidth [12-14]. An impedance bandwidth of 30% was achieved using two stacked shorted patches [12]. However, the stacked geometry may augment the complexity of the antenna. A NOVEL SLOT FOR ENHANCING THE IMPEDANCE … Several promising techniques are available in the literature for the enhancement of impedance bandwidth of MSAs such as use of stacked antenna [1], additional resonators [2], aperture coupling method [3], etc. But, these methods are efiective for the antenna with a thick substrate.

A Novel Approach for Bandwidth Enhancement of Slot Antennas A novel approach is presented to improve the bandwidth of slot antennas. The technique is based on manipulating the field distribution along an ordinary resonant slot structure using the feed line and creating a dual resonance behavior. Hence without changing the length of the antenna its bandwidth is increased by more than 200% relative to a narrow slot.
